Hope for Children: Overcoming the Devastating Effects of Witnessing Family Violence

Description:

A strong coalition of community agencies in Raleigh, NC provides specific counseling programs for adult victims and perpetrators of domestic abuse. However, after initial crisis intervention, no mental health programs offer ongoing services to children who have witnessed family violence. To minimize the long-term psychological, social, developmental and emotional effects of exposure to violence the local agencies have now created a continuum of age-appropriate services. Case managers will conduct thorough assessments and referrals to programs such as adolescent treatment groups and will facilitate additional outreach to Spanish-speaking children. Another tailored program offers therapeutic visitations to help children spend appropriate time with a parent who is separated by court-issued restraining orders.
